Mature Mitochondrial Impairment: Identifying Key Signs
While often associated with childhood, mitochondrial impairment can also manifest in adults, frequently presenting as a complex and often misdiagnosed condition. Prompt recognition is paramount for treating the condition and improving quality of life. Typical symptoms can be surprisingly varied, ranging from debilitating muscle weakness and fatigue – often disproportionate to activity levels – to unexplained digestive disturbances and neurological difficulties. Others may experience recurrent headaches or sensory feelings to light and sound. Cardiac concerns, like irregular heartbeats or reduced ability, are also possible, as is ear loss and vision impairment. It's vital to note that these appearances can fluctuate in severity and may not all be present in every individual, underlining the need for a thorough and detailed medical assessment. Consider seeking a diagnosis from a medical specialist experienced in mitochondrial disorders if you notice persistent, unexplained symptoms.

Boosting Mitochondrial Activity: The Top Supplements & Why
Mitochondrial dysfunction is increasingly recognized as a key factor in longevity and a wide range of chronic illnesses. Thankfully, several compounds can play a substantial role in supporting optimal mitochondrial efficiency. Coenzyme Q10 (CoQ10), a vital antioxidant, is required for the electron transport chain, a core process within the mitochondria; deficiency can severely limit energy production. Similarly, Alpha-Lipoic Acid (ALA) acts as both a water-soluble and fat-soluble antioxidant, helping to reduce free radical damage and boost mitochondrial biogenesis, the creation of new mitochondria. PQQ (Pyrroloquinoline Quinone) is another interesting compound specifically connected with stimulating mitochondrial development. Finally, consider the merits of Resveratrol, found in grapes and red wine, which website demonstrates capability to activate sirtuins, which are participate in mitochondrial quality control and durability pathways. These choices should be included into a complete approach, alongside a healthy diet and regular physical exercise.
